About Khan Academy India
Khan Academy India operates with a focus on delivering world-class, locally pertinent learning experiences supported by a dedicated regional team. Since 2016, our reach has grown from under 500,000 to nearly 4 million monthly learners, including independent students and those guided within schools. We prioritize accessibility for underserved populations by offering content in multiple local languages such as Hindi, Hinglish, Kannada, Gujarati, Tamil, Marathi, and Punjabi.
Role Overview
We are seeking a committed Project Associate to join our Schools Team in Odisha on a 12-month contract. Situated onsite, this role involves close coordination with the Odisha Education Department and internal Khan Academy teams to successfully deploy our learning platform in government schools across the state.
Key Responsibilities
- Facilitate implementation of the Khan Academy program throughout Odisha's government schools.
- Establish and nurture strong relationships with education administrators at various levels, including nodal officers, state resource persons, district and block-level officers.
- Conduct 8-10 monthly field visits along with 10-15 calls to observe and assess program rollout and challenges.
- Document key state meetings and activities systematically and keep all stakeholders updated.
- Analyze qualitative feedback from state educational systems to enhance learning and program outcomes.
- Work collaboratively with Khan Academy's content, partner operations, teacher development, and efficacy teams to ensure seamless program execution.
- Assist with other program-related tasks as required.
